Creche Children celebrate Raksha Bandhan at Jan Seva
Children of Jan Seva celebrated Raksha Bandhan with their own siblings who come to attend creche. The sisters tied the sacred delicate thread around their wrist of their own brothers and prayed for their well being and good health. Gifts were distributed among the children. Love, bonding, brotherhood and importance of a family were taught to the children along with the celebration of Rakhi. Rakhi Celebrations by Children of Udaan at Jan Seva
Today we celebrated 'Rakhi' festival in 'UDAAN'. This is a festival where the sister makes the brother wear a colorful friendship band known as 'Rakhi' on his right wrist and in return he promises to protect his sister throughout his life and also gives her a gift! You can see the happy faces of our special- needs children wearing bright, colorful 'Rakhi' made out of chart paper, crepe paper, marble paper, ribbons and sequins.
